Go语言因其简洁的语法、高效的性能和强大的并发支持,成为构建高效系统的核心工具。在现代软件开发中,Go语言被广泛应用于后端服务、微服务架构以及网络编程等领域。

AI生成图像,仅供参考
由于Go语言内置的goroutine和channel机制,开发者可以轻松实现高并发处理,这使得Go在构建高性能系统时表现出色。同时,Go的编译速度快,生成的二进制文件体积小,便于部署和维护。
在容器化时代,Go语言与Docker、Kubernetes等技术的结合更加紧密。许多云原生应用选择Go作为开发语言,因为其良好的跨平台支持和对容器环境的优化。
容器编排方案如Kubernetes提供了自动化的部署、扩展和管理功能,而Go语言的库和工具链为这些操作提供了坚实的基础。例如,Kubernetes的API客户端库就是用Go语言编写的,便于开发者进行定制化开发。
结合Go语言的高效特性和容器编排的优势,企业能够快速构建可扩展、高可用的系统。这种组合不仅提升了开发效率,也降低了运维复杂度,是当前技术选型的重要方向。